How Rustics By The Bay was born

rustics by the bay

A Mitchell’s Bay business owner answered a calling to create one of Chatham-Kent’s most unique shops.

Initially, Leslie Janssens opened up a hair salon about a year and a half ago.

“I was always creative,” Leslie said. “Blair who is with me is always creative. We ended up bringing pieces in here and it seemed to be like a calling kind of thing. We are really enjoying it. Then we went out and found a few things and brought them in. I wanted to utilize this space.”

From there, Rustics By The Bay was born.

“The girl that was in here in the massage part had left so I moved the salon back there and we thought ‘let’s turn the front into something.’ We came up with the name because we are into a lot of barn board and drift wood… that rustic home stuff,” Leslie said.

“We decided ‘let’s take a stab at it.’ So it will be a year in January that we have been focusing on this part of the store. It’s one of the stores you come into and you are not just honing in on a couple of things. There is a little bit for everybody.”

Leslie said they are excited for their first Christmas event for the store, taking place November 7th.

“We have had a lot of people come in from all over,” she said. “A lot of people come in that have never been to Mitchell’s Bay before. I found that incredible.

Leslie said they do a lot of the work at home still and they also have suppliers that ship items in.
